Goth Girls: New Music From Anna Calvi, Zola Jesus, & Chelsea Wolfe
Why not include all of these talented women together in one post.....
The goth pop singer-songwriter trend seems to be in vogue within the indie world these days. Within the next few weeks we can look forward to dark icy releases from Anna Calvi, Zola Jesus and Chelsea Wolfe and that is on top of the excellent LP's that have come out in the last year from Bat for Lashes, Rachel Zeffira and Austra. Listen to three new songs from these artists below:
Anna Calvi- Eliza
From the album One Breath which will be out October 8th in the UK via Domino and hopefully sometime in the fall in North America.
Zola Jesus- Fall Back
Zola Jesus' new LP, Versions is out today. The LP is mostly classical rearrangements of Zola Jesus songs by JG Thirlwell but there is one original piece on the album titled "Fall Back".
Chelsea Wolfe- The Waves Have Come
"The Waves Have Come" is the third single from Chelsea' Wolfe's much anticipated new album Pain is Beauty. The record will be out September 3rd via Sargent House.

New Music: Chelsea Wolfe- We Hit a Wall
Chelsea Wolfe is quickly becoming my new female singer obsession. ( one of umpteen crushes I have had on female musicians over the years).
Wolfe is supposedly going in a new electronic direction on her new album, Pain is Beauty, and the first single, "The Warden", was indicative of that. However, on her latest track, "We Hit a Wall", Wolfe has gone back to her roots with the creation of a dark beauty of a song that features gloomy guitars, tribal rhythms and downcast lyrics. Listen to the tormenting song below:
Pain is Beauty is out September 3rd via Sargent House.

New Music: Chelsea Wolfe- The Warden
Ever changing LA artist Chelsea Wolfe returns with a brand new single and just announced new album. Wolfe initially debuted with The Grime and the Glue LP, a gothic guitar driven album but then changed course last year with“Unknown Rooms: A Collection of Acoustic Songs,” a record of all acoustic songs. Now, the chameleon like singer has gone electro pop with her new single "The Warden." However, even though this song wouldn't be out of place on a dance floor, Wolfe does not lose that aura of darkness around her music.
Wolfe will release her fourth album, Pain is Beauty, September 3rd via Sargent House.
